What is a Built-in Oven?
A built-in oven is a home appliance that is developed to be set up straight into a wall or kitchen cabinets. This installation choice uses house owners the ability to develop a customized cooking area, optimizing readily available kitchen square video footage while supplying a streamlined, professional appearance.

The benefits of including a built-in oven into a kitchen style extend beyond simple aesthetic appeals. Here are some notable advantages:
1. Space Efficiency
Built-Bulit In oven ovens maximize counter top space by getting rid of the need for a freestanding unit. Their integration into cabinetry permits a cleaner kitchen design.
2. Enhanced Visual Appeal
With streamlined designs and personalized surfaces, built-in ovens boost the general appearance of the kitchen, contributing to a more cohesive design.
3. Improved Cooking Performance
Many built-in models use innovative cooking technologies, such as convection cooking, which circulates hot air for even cooking, minimizing cooking times and enhancing results.
4. Convenience and Accessibility
Built-in ovens are often positioned at eye level, making it easier to look at cooking development, lowering the need to flex down, and enhancing security.
5. Increased Home Value
A properly designed kitchen with built-in appliances can significantly increase a home's value, making it more appealing to prospective buyers.
